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1901926 91489128211 9972276557
0810 0205142
0810 0205142
5859347902 6803 55 64127
All about undefined
Interested in learning more?
0810 0205142
5859347902 6803 55 64127
See more
6559 7123501
84350907 01 406720 94606
See more
172 257750197 92345834
0478 85220836669 0208 342127
See more